Output 998999e42ba01abcf8a6076efeef9628a717523dee8ad57e588496b9aed8dc34:121

value
66069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7c8cbf45a30752079e2f06c9c5b8389c977cabe OP_EQUAL
address
3QHBNXQHu41TxJ6M1yqnW9sfguFbLTn6rF
transaction
998999e42ba01abcf8a6076efeef9628a717523dee8ad57e588496b9aed8dc34
spent
true